Frequently Asked Questions About solar panel 96v system for inverter

How do I choose the right solar panel 96V system for inverter for my home or business?

The first step is to verify your inverter supports a 96V input and has an appropriate MPPT range. Then select outdoor-rated panels in the 450W class that can be wired to reach your target voltage, such as mono-crystalline modules from trusted brands like Jinko, Canadian Solar, or Trina. Look for models in the 36V/48V/96V family to ensure compatibility with your inverter and wiring. Prioritize warranty, efficiency, and weather resistance suited to local conditions. Finally, plan the array layout and cable sizing to match the inverter’s current and safety limits.

What maintenance and compatibility steps should I follow to keep a solar panel 96V system for inverter running safely?

Keep panels clean and free of dust or debris, and inspect mounting hardware for corrosion or looseness. Use weather-rated, properly grounded outdoor mounting and verify connectors (MC4) are tight and weatherproof. Ensure your inverter is rated for 96V input and that wiring, fusing, and cable sizing meet local standards. Regularly check voltage and insulation in hot climates to maintain safe, efficient operation.

What safety precautions should I take to operate a solar panel 96V system for inverter without risk?

Work with insulated tools and proper PPE since 96V DC can be hazardous. Ensure all wiring is rated for DC voltage and current with correct fusing and grounding. Keep connectors (MC4 or equivalent) seated and weatherproof, and avoid mounting near standing water. Always follow the inverter manufacturer’s safety guidelines and local electrical standards to prevent shocks or fire hazards.
